How to Efficiently Remove Duplicate Elements from a Go Slice?
Removing Duplicate Strings or Integers from a Slice in Go
Problem:
You have a slice of students' cities that may contain duplicate entries. You want to create a generic solution to remove all duplicate strings from any slice.
Inefficient Solution:
Your current solution involves checking each element in the slice for existence in another loop, which is inefficient for large slices.
Efficient Solution: Using a Map
An efficient way to remove duplicates is to use a map to store unique elements. As you iterate through the slice, check if the current element exists in the map. If not, add it to the map and the filtered result.
Generic Solution:
Here's a generic function to remove duplicates from any slice, where T can be any comparable type:
func removeDuplicate[T comparable](sliceList []T) []T { allKeys := make(map[T]bool) list := []T{} for _, item := range sliceList { if _, value := allKeys[item]; !value { allKeys[item] = true list = append(list, item) } } return list }
Specific Solutions for Strings and Integers:
To simplify your code, you can also create specific functions for strings and integers:

Example Usage:
studentsCities := []string{"Mumbai", "Delhi", "Ahmedabad", "Mumbai", "Bangalore", "Delhi", "Kolkata", "Pune"} uniqueStudentsCities := removeDuplicate(studentsCities) fmt.Println(uniqueStudentsCities) // Output: ["Mumbai", "Delhi", "Ahmedabad", "Bangalore", "Kolkata", "Pune"]
Using this approach, you can effectively remove duplicates from any slice, regardless of its type.
